Nico Murillo, a Production Supervisor at Tesla who was recently laid off, shared his experience on LinkedIn of being let go amidst the company's restructuring, talking about the personal sacrifices made during his five-year tenure at Elon Musk’s company.

In an emotional LinkedIn post, Murillo recounted the abrupt morning of April 15th, 2024, when he discovered his laptop account was deactivated at 4:30 am, marking the start of a life-changing day.

“Thought it was just another IT problem, so didn't think anything of it,” Murillo wrote.

Initially attributing it to an IT glitch, he proceeded with his autopilot commute to work, a gruelling 1.5-hour drive, only to receive the devastating news via email at 5:00 am: "Unfortunately, your position has been eliminated by this restructuring."
